Residents at the Marrowgate pilot site reported that locker doors stopped releasing after a scan. Investigation shows the LockerBridge service credential expired on schedule, but rotation never ran because the cron host was decommissioned during the Quayside migration. I have provisioned a replacement credential against the internal Hingeboard API and verified unlock, relock, and audit-log paths in staging. Future maintainers: the rotation job now lives in the shared scheduler. For reference during cutover, the new key is included below.

API key for bageg-kajef: vxb2-ss

The retry-orchestrator service account for Tallowpay generates idempotency keys by hashing the payment intent, attempt window, and merchant scope. Reviewers should verify that retries never mint a fresh key mid-window, since the Ledgerline dedupe table rejects mismatched hashes silently. The account holds write access only to the retry queue, never to settlement records. For local verification against the staging dedupe service, authenticate with the key that follows.

app token of hawif-kafof = kto15_B3AN0KfpZRy4TLc

Quick heads-up on Pinwheel UI versioning: we cut a minor release every sprint, and anything touching component props needs a changeset file in the PR. No changeset, no merge — the bot will nag you. Majors are rare and go through the design council first. The full policy, with examples of what counts as breaking, lives on the internal page below.

wiki page, bahip-yahip: https://grafana.qirvanlabs.corp/browse/display/projects/cc3a1b9dbfc9

## Releases

Quorrel, our metrics-aggregation sidecar, ships signed tarballs on a monthly cadence. Each release is built reproducibly from a tagged commit and verified by two maintainers before publication. Security reviewers should validate the artifact signature against the current release key, which is included below.

signing key of tafog-hahop = bky3_7nm